Item 7.01 Regulation FD Disclosure

Set forth below is a list of certain residential mortgage-backed securities (the “RMBS Securities”) that are insured by Ambac Assurance Corporation (“AAC”) where AAC is conducting a review of loans underlying such RMBS Securities. Such review includes forensic analyses of loan origination files and process and a re-underwriting of loans to determine whether there were breaches of representations and warranties made by the sponsors of such securities at the time such securities were issued. AAC believes, based on its review, that the sponsors of these securities are obligated to pay sums, which may in certain cases be material, to the issuers of some or all of the RMBS Securities listed below and/or to AAC in respect of such breaches of representations and warranties. AAC believes, based on its review and internal calculations, that any recoveries will vary from security to security.

AAC’s review with respect to the RMBS Securities listed below is ongoing, and AAC may expand its review from time to time. There can be no assurance as to the outcome of these efforts.

Countrywide Revolving Home Equity Loan Asset Backed Notes, Series 2005-F, Class I-A and Class II-A

Countrywide Revolving Home Equity Loan Asset Backed Notes, Series 2006-B, Class A

Countrywide Revolving Home Equity Loan Asset Backed Notes, Series 2006-C, Class 1-A and Class 2-A

Countrywide Home Equity Loan Asset Backed Notes, Series 2006-S4, Class A

Countrywide Home Equity Loan Asset Backed Notes, Series 2006-S6, Class A

First Franklin Mortgage Loan Asset-Backed Certificates, Series 2007-FFC, Class A-1 and Class A-2

In addition, AAC has initiated litigation with respect to the RMBS Securities listed below. The claims in such litigations include claims against the sponsor for breaches of representations and warranties. There can be no assurance as to the outcome of any such litigation.

SACO I Trust 2005-10 Mortgage-Backed Certificates, Series 2005-10, Class I-A

SACO I Trust 2006-2 Mortgage-Backed Certificates, Series 2006-2, Class I-A and Class II-A

SACO I Trust 2006-8 Mortgage-Backed Notes, Series 2006-8, Class A

Bear Stearns Second Lien Trust 2007-1, Mortgage-Backed Notes, Series 2007-1, Class I-A, Class II-A and Class III-A

Additional information regarding our review and our aggregate estimated recoveries with respect to certain securities (including the securities listed above) can be found in Ambac Financial Group Inc.’s Form 10-Q for the period ended March 31, 2009, filed May 18, 2009, under “Management’s Discussion and Analysis — Borrower Default burnout.”
